EATING LIKE ROYALTY

When it comes to traveling, I'm not a "foodie" -- the kind of traveler whose trips revolve around cuisine. I'm more about experiencing the place I'm visiting, and typically consider meals as the breaks between sightseeing. I do, however, appreciate a fantastic meal when I get one, and we had plenty on this trip to St. John.

On our first night, we ate at La Tapa. This fun little place is located curbside along the main road into Cruz Bay. And I do mean "curbside" -- someone sitting at one of the patio tables can reach out and touch passing cars. The town's rowdiest bar, Woody's, sits right next door as well, so this restaurant isn't the place for a quiet meal. But the eclectic decor and Spanish menu were quite inviting, and we weren't disappointed. After a day in the sun, we both settled on gazpacho for starters. And after a day of diving, it took a shared platter of paella to satiate our hunger.
